Weeping may endure (last) for a night, but joy comes in the morning. Many people quote this verse all the time. But here is my question.
When is morning? How do I transition from the weeping stage to that joyful morning? Here is your answer Morning appears each time we enter the presence of Jehovah. Remember, the Bible says in God’s presence, there is fullness of joy. That is why the enemy keeps you busy so you cannot spend intimate time with the Father. God is your morning. His Word is your morning. Jesus said He is our bright Morning Star (Revelation 22:16). When you speak kindly about God and submit your life to Him, the sun of righteousness will shine on you. What happens in His presence? You feel His love, peace, joy, gentleness, grace, and hope. He also shows you great and marvelous things you do not know about once you worship Him.
